Output 6c456fae438e413feedf1dc9675813b65bb0adb007f44ebf8e8c4b971cb9e511:1

value
751871315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c72742b2b18cbf9098827b0aba46a2d6d19e0fa4 OP_EQUAL
address
3Kr3Rb4b5i18BBPQkPhSAzWu118XxoR1rK
transaction
6c456fae438e413feedf1dc9675813b65bb0adb007f44ebf8e8c4b971cb9e511
confirmations
375537
spent
true